The EMT electromagnetic demining device was used in the Soviet army and was taken over by the current Russian army. The device is designed for the disposal of landmines equipped with a lighter sensitive to changes in the magnetic field and is a kind of miniaturized equivalent of powerful ship deminers.
Powerful electromagnetic generators placed in two cylindrical boxes, which were placed in hinges in front of the mechanical demining device, are used to initiate the explosion. The EMT design allows use together with mechanical deminers of the type: KMT-6, KMT-7 , KMT-8 and KMT-10. Basic technical data of EMT
- weight: 250 kg
- assembly time: about 35 minutes
- required power consumption: 500 W
- working height above ground: 1 m
- demining width: up to 4 m
- working speed: up to 15 km/h.
- ford to a depth of: 5 m
